Reversal Detection with Dynamic Stops - Multi-EMA Zigzag System
Description
Overview
The Reversal Detection with Dynamic Stops indicator is a comprehensive technical analysis tool that combines multiple exponential moving averages (EMAs) with an adaptive zigzag algorithm to identify significant price reversals and trend changes. This indicator is designed for active traders who need precise entry and exit signals with clear visual feedback.
Key Features
Multi-EMA Trend Detection
Triple EMA system (9, 14, 21 periods) provides robust trend identification
Dynamic bar coloring (Green = Bullish, Red = Bearish, Purple = Neutral)
Automated signal generation based on EMA alignment and price position
Adaptive Zigzag Algorithm
Configurable reversal detection using percentage, absolute value, or ATR-based thresholds
Choice between high/low or EMA-smoothed price input
Eliminates market noise while capturing significant price swings
Visual Reversal Markers
Bright, easy-to-read labels showing exact reversal prices with comma formatting
Horizontal reference lines extending from pivot points
Customizable line extension length (default 6 bars)
Labels positioned precisely at pivot highs and lows
Supply and Demand Zones (Optional)
Automatic identification of key support and resistance levels
Visual zone highlighting with translucent boxes
Configurable number of zones to display
How It Works
The indicator employs a two-stage analysis system:
Trend Identification: Three EMAs work together to determine the current market trend. When the 9 EMA is above the 14 EMA, which is above the 21 EMA, and price is above the 9 EMA, a bullish signal is generated. The inverse creates a bearish signal.
Reversal Detection: The zigzag algorithm tracks price extremes and confirms a reversal when price moves against the trend by a threshold amount (configurable as percentage, absolute value, or ATR multiple). Once confirmed, the indicator marks the pivot point with a label and horizontal line.

═══════════════════════════════════════════════════
HOW IT WORKS
═══════════════════════════════════════════════════
REVERSAL DETECTION (AGAIG)
The AGAIG method uses ta.pivothigh() and ta.pivotlow() with a configurable N-bar lookback. A pivot high is confirmed when the high of bar[N] is greater than the highs of N bars on both sides. A pivot low is confirmed when the low of bar[N] is less than the lows of N bars on both sides.
With the default N=2, confirmation takes only 2 bars after the pivot — the fastest reliable detection for scalping.
SIGNAL MODES
Confirmed Only — Reversal labels and trade levels appear only after the pivot bar is fully confirmed. No repainting.
Confirmed + Preview — In addition to confirmed signals, semi-transparent "?" labels appear in real-time showing potential pivots forming on the current bar. These flicker on and off until the bar closes. If confirmed, the preview is replaced by the solid label and trade levels are drawn.
TRADE MANAGEMENT
When a reversal confirms:
- Entry is set at the close of the pivot bar (realistic fill price)
- TP1, TP2, TP3 are calculated as Entry ± (ATR × Multiplier)
- Stop Loss is calculated as Entry ∓ (ATR × Multiplier)
- A new reversal automatically replaces any active trade
- Trade closes when TP3 or Stop Loss is hit
MOBIUS SUPPLY/DEMAND ZONES
Supply zones (red) form when N consecutive bars show higher highs with higher lows. Demand zones (green) form when N consecutive bars show lower lows with lower highs. The Trend Period input controls sensitivity with 0.5 step resolution for fine-tuning.
Rollover lines (dashed) within each zone show early warning levels. Zone labels identify Supply and Demand areas.
